This job has now been done. Took 6hours to complete. Not as complicated as i thought, pretty straight foward. Just had to open loads of nuts & bolts, the heater core was slightly akward but manageable. The heaters are now hotter than your oven!

Replaced it with a tested matrix which came out of a back end damaged 2004 is200. The full unit. Entire dashboard was removed, job went very smoothly and was completed in 6hours. Will post a few pic's soon...

In order to open the heater matrix the silver strut bar had to be removed along with the black complete heater motor, then only the heater core was able to slide out
